
Disney World’s Memory Maker is an effortless way to get great vacation photos!
One of the first things you’ll notice when you walk into any of the 4 major parks is the abundance of park photographers (called Photopass photographers) available to take photos. The photos link to your MagicBand (or you can get a Photopass card from a photographer) and can be purchased individually OR you can get them all through their Memory Maker option.

Here’s what you get with Memory Maker:
- Photos taken throughout the park by the MANY Photopass photographers including “Magic Shots”
- Most photos that are taken automatically on rides
- Select Attraction Photos
- Select Attraction Videos – when wearing a linked MagicBand
- All photos are available as unlimited digital downloads for 45 days after your trip
- All travelers in the same party who are linked in My Disney Experience will have access to the downloads
